Robert Henri, a central figure in the development of early twentieth-century American art, painted this portrait of Miss Jessica Penn in 1904. The work captures the sitter in a moment of quiet contemplation, her head resting gently against her hand. Henri employs a fluid, painterly technique, prioritising the immediacy of the brushstroke over rigid academic precision. The background remains dark and indistinct, which pushes the figure forward and focuses the viewer's attention on the sitter's expression and the soft light illuminating her face.
The palette is restrained, relying on muted greens, warm browns, and subtle flesh tones. This choice of colour creates a sense of intimacy and calm. The sitter wears a simple, light-coloured garment, which contrasts with the darker tones of the table and the surrounding space. Henri's approach to portraiture often involved a rapid application of paint, a method he encouraged among his students to capture the character of the subject rather than merely recording their physical appearance.
This portrait reflects the influence of European masters such as Frans Hals and Édouard Manet, whose work Henri studied extensively during his travels. By stripping away unnecessary detail, Henri allows the personality of Jessica Penn to emerge through the texture of the paint and the deliberate composition. The work remains a clear example of his ability to balance technical skill with a direct, humanistic approach to his subjects. It is a study in poise, rendered with a confidence that defines much of his output from this period.
